Procurement Pain Points
Hospital network buyers need low-smoke materials and stable data performance, but an RFQ can miss shielding, pathway, fire rating, labeling, and test documentation. Many buyers request a quick price first, but a useful quotation depends on the working environment, specification limits, validation process, and shipment plan. If these details are missing, the order may face avoidable sample changes, delayed approval, wrong packaging, or repeat-batch variation.

Parameter Checklist
Before confirming LSZH Cat6A network cable supplier, compare these parameters carefully:
- cable type, structure, conductor or fiber specification, and core count
- shielding, armor, jacket material, voltage or optical performance, and tensile requirement
- installation route, conduit or tray condition, indoor/outdoor exposure, and bending limits
- fire rating, smoke requirement, UV or oil resistance, and project standard
- test standard, labeling, reel length, packing, and batch traceability
- quantity, destination, delivery schedule, distributor stock plan, and documentation
A serious RFQ should connect these parameters with the actual line, route, device, or project site. For replacement or fleet procurement, add current product photos, drawings, labels, route data, installation limits, and the expected annual demand.
Quality Control And Delivery Evidence
Quality review should include conductor or fiber verification, attenuation or electrical testing, jacket and marking checks, fire-rating documentation, reel and packing inspection, and batch traceability. Ask the supplier to confirm what can be checked before shipment and what should be validated during the first sample or pilot batch. For project orders, it is also useful to define the acceptance method, inspection documents, packing marks, spare-parts list, and responsibility for after-sales questions.
Practical Selection Workflow
Start with the use case and risk points, then shortlist the specification. Next, request a sample or pilot quantity if the project needs validation. After the sample is approved, lock the specification, packaging, label format, and delivery schedule. This workflow helps procurement teams avoid changing the product after price negotiation has already started.

What should be confirmed before asking for price?
Confirm structure, conductor or fiber specification, core count, jacket, shielding, armor, voltage or optical rating, fire rating, route, reel length, and test documents.
How can the buyer reduce approval risk?
Use project samples or a pilot reel to check pulling, termination, labeling, test results, bend radius, and documentation before full-batch release.
What information helps repeat orders stay consistent?
Keep the approved cable drawing, marking text, test standard, reel length, packing label, batch number, and spare quantity for repeat procurement.
